The Pocket Video Camera market refers to compact, portable video recording devices designed for personal content creation, travel documentation, sports recording, journalism, and professional mobile videography applications. These devices integrate high-definition imaging, stabilization technologies, wireless connectivity, and AI-assisted video processing in lightweight form factors. The scope includes action cameras, mini vlogging cameras, wearable recording devices, and compact cinematic recording equipment. It excludes smartphone-only camera systems and large professional broadcast equipment. Growth is driven by the creator economy, social media content production, travel vlogging, and rising demand for portable recording solutions. Demand-side dynamics are shaped by influencers, digital creators, and adventure enthusiasts seeking mobility and high-quality video capture. Supply-side transformation is fueled by semiconductor innovation, miniaturized optics, and cloud-based content integration. Technological evolution includes AI video enhancement, 8K recording, image stabilization advancements, and real-time wireless streaming capabilities

The Top-Down and Bottom-Up Approaches

 
The top-down approach begins with a broad theory or hypothesis and breaks it down into specific components for testing. This structured, deductive process involves developing a theory, creating hypotheses, collecting and analyzing data, and drawing conclusions. It is particularly useful when there is substantial theoretical knowledge, but it can be rigid and may overlook new phenomena. 
Conversely, the bottom-up approach starts with specific data or observations, from which broader generalizations and theories are developed. This inductive process involves collecting detailed data, analyzing it for patterns, developing hypotheses, formulating theories, and validating them with additional data. While this approach is flexible and encourages the discovery of new phenomena, it can be time-consuming and less structured.
